Для проверки подписи нужно раскодировать передаваемую строку. Проблема состоит в том, что она длинее 256 символов. И как я не пытаюсь у меня ничего путного не получается.
$signFromPost = str_replace(' ', '+', urldecode($params['sign']));
$signFromPost = base64_decode(chunk_split($signFromPost));
Пробовала и с chunk_split и без и так (взято из примера ниже из мануала)
$decoded = "";
for ($i=0; $i < ceil(strlen($encoded)/256); $i++)
$decoded = $decoded . base64_decode(substr($encoded,$i*256,256));
Но всё время получаю кракозябры. Что делаю не так?
P.S. Пробовала и без urldecode.